The U.K. health department has suspended COVID testing at a private lab over an investigation into thousands of individuals possibly receiving false-negative results. NHS Test and Trace said it had halted operations at the Immensa Health Clinic lab in Wolverhamptom, where around 400,000 samples had been processed. While the “vast majority” will have resulted in ngative results, around 43,000 people may have received incorrect negative PCR test results between September 8 and October 12, mostly in the South West of England, the U.K. Health Security Agency said in a statement on Friday. The individuals in question had received negative PCR test results after previously testing positive on a Lateral Flow Device (LFD).
